Coffee King is proud to announce its role as Gold Partner for Bike Chester 2026, one of the region’s most popular cycling events bringing together riders, families and local communities for a day of challenge, camaraderie and charitable impact.
As a family‑run business based in the North West, Coffee King has grown rapidly since its founding, expanding our operations across the region while staying true to our core values of quality, community and care. Our continued growth is driven by our commitment to delivering exceptional coffee experiences and supporting the people and places that shaped our business from the very beginning.
As part of our partnership, Coffee King has selected Clatterbridge Cancer Charity as the official charity beneficiary for this year’s event, a cause that holds deep significance for our team and many of our customers. Coffee King has built a strong relationship with Clatterbridge Cancer Charity through a range of fundraising challenges and team‑led initiatives. These efforts have included an adrenaline‑filled abseil down The Clatterbridge Cancer Centre – Liverpool , as well as members of our staff preparing to take on the Mount Toubkal Trek to help raise vital funds. Our ongoing connection to the charity reflects our commitment to supporting the incredible work Clatterbridge does for patients and families across the region.
Our involvement in Bike Chester allows us to take this support even further, amplifying the charity’s message and helping raise essential funds while celebrating everything that makes this event special. Bike Chester is known for its scenic routes, welcoming atmosphere and inclusive approach, attracting riders of all ages and abilities. We are especially excited to have Coffee King staff taking part in the event, showcasing our culture of teamwork, wellbeing and community spirit.

Coffee King will also be keeping riders energised throughout the day by providing a series of food and drink stations along the route. From great‑tasting coffee to refreshments and encouragement, our team will be there to help ensure every participant enjoys an unforgettable experience.
With a shared dedication to community impact and memorable experiences, Coffee King is excited to help fuel Bike Chester 2026.
To secure your place at this year’s event, participants are encouraged to register now via the official Bike Chester website. Riders can choose a standard entry or take advantage of a discounted charity place by committing to raise £100 for The Clatterbridge Cancer Charity.
